The brochures can be used by anyone who wants to promote their business, inform their customers about a new discount offer or advertise a certain event. Brochure printing is used by dentists, retail stores, clubs, restaurant owners, hotels, and other business enterprises to advertise in their local community.

You can find brochures everywhere: distributed in a cafeteria, pasted on walls, on university notice boards, delivered to shopping malls, etc. But, too often, booklet printing becomes useless. It may be because the brochures have been packed with too much information that none of your prospects have time to review, or because they weren’t attractive enough to get the attention of your target customers.

  • Always think of your brochures as a snapshot showing all vital information about a product, company or event in just a moment or a glance. As the famous quote, “There is never a second chance to make the first impression” implies, therefore, you must effectively use your first opportunity and turn it into a positive response from your prospect.
  • Your brochures are not novels or books in which you can elaborate all the characteristics and benefits of your products or the specialties of your company. They are just a sheet of paper with limited writing space that must be used grandly and effectively to pique your customers’ curiosity.
  • It is imperative that your brochures are legible and should be designed in such a way that the message can be easily captured and understood by your prospects.
  • People sometimes ignore the last step, which is the most vital. Your main objective of brochure printing is to get customers to buy your products or take advantage of services, attend the event or visit the store near you to find out more about it. Therefore, to induce action, you must clearly state your address and highlight your phone number. The absence of important information can confuse your customers and they will eventually lose interest in your brochures.

So design your brochures accurately without leaving room for mistakes and add value to your business.
